for Highway Construction Page 551 of 715 SECTION 632 – REMOVAL OF BRIDGE DECK CONCRETE

632.01 Description.

Remove defective concrete and/or contaminated concrete from the upper portions of bridge deck s as specified. Removal does not include full depth deck removal, unless required as Class B or surface preparation beyond that which is incidental to the removal process. On completion of removal, the Engineer will inspect the deck to determine if further removal is required. Temporarily plug bridge drains to prevent waste materials from entering the drainage system. Protect expansion joints and barrier curbs from damage. Class A removal is the removal of concrete from the deck top surface specified and to the mean depth limits specifie d. Use hydrodemolition or mechanical means after the seal coat has been removed. If the hydrodemolition removal extends beyond the mean removal depth where unsound concrete is encountered, the Department will still consider the work Class A removal at no additional cost to the Department. Remove concrete, not removed to specified limits during hydrodemolition, by mechanical means. If less than an entire continuous slab is to undergo Class A removal, saw cut the line separating where it is required and the section where removal is not required, before removal of concrete, to a depth of approximately 75 percent of the planned removal depth. Class B removal is the removal of concrete after completion of Clas s A removal and as directed.

632.02 Materials.

None specified.

632.03 Construction Requirements.

Before starting deck remo val, obtain Department approval of the concrete mix design for the new deck

A.Class A Removal.
1.Mechanical Removal. Perform mechanical removal using power -operated diamond grinding machinery or by the use of 30- pound maximum jackhammers operated at a 45° angle or less from the surface of the slab. If reinforcing steel is exposed in the course of this class of removal, immediately stop work and request instructions from the Engineer.
2.Hydrodemolition Removal
a.Concrete Removal. The Engineer will designate a trial area for the Contractor to show the equipment, personnel, and methods of operation are capable of producing satisfactory results. The Engineer will set parameters for the removal of the concrete. Begin work upon Engineer acceptance of the trial results area.
b.Completely clean exposed steel of rust, scale, and corrosion. Repair reinforcing steel that is damaged or broken with an approved procedure at no additional cost to the Department as specified in 502.03.E.
c.Equipment. Use hydrodemolition equipment that is self -propelled with a high- pressure water jet stream capable of removing concrete to the specified depth and capable of removing rust and concrete particles from reinforcing steel . Use hand -held, high- pressure wands or 30- pound for Highway Construction Page 552 of 71 5 maximum jackhammers operated a 45° angle or less from horizontal in areas that are inaccessible to the self -propelled machine.
d.During the start -up of hydrodemolition, have a qualified full -time employee of the hydrodemolition equipment manufacturer onsite until the removal operation is progressing satisfactorily. Ensure the representative remains available for the hydrodemolition work. Adhere to the manufacturer’s written instructions and/or recommendations made by the representative, on or off the project site, at no additional cost to the Department. The cost of the manufacturer’s representative is incidental .
e.Provide documentation to show that only qualified personnel, trained by the equipment manufacturer, operate equipment. Provide sufficient spare parts and service to maintain the equipment operation.
f.Provid e shielding to ensure containment of dislodged material within the removal area. Protect the public from flying debris on and under the project site.
g.Runoff. Collect runoff water and residual material within existing roadway slopes, then dispose by land ap plication offsite. Line temporary collection ponds with a separation geotextile. Do not allow runoff water or residual material to flow into the vehicular or pedestrian traffic areas or nearby waterways. Obtain required permits and compl y with applicable regulations concerning water disposal.
h.Cleaning. Perform cleaning, before debris and water dry on the surface, with a vacuum system or other method capable of removing wet debris and water in the same pass. Blow -dry the deck with air to remove excess debris and water. Adequately support exposed reinforcing steel that is left unsupported by the hydrodemolition process and protect the steel from construction operations.
B.Class B Removal . After the Class A removal has been completed, the Engineer will check for delamination in accordance with ASTM D4580 and resound or chain the deck to verify unsound material has been removed. Perform additional removal, designated as Class B, with the hand- held hydro- wand, or 30- pound maximum jackhammer operated at an angle of 45° or less from horizontal, or by the use of hand tools. If the bond between concrete and reinforcing steel has been destroyed, remove the adjacent concrete to a depth that will provide a minimum ¾ inch clearance around the steel. Clean before debris and water dries on the surface. Adequately support exposed reinforcing steel that is left unsupported and protect the steel from construction operations. As with Class A removal, exercise control of debris and wash residual. Protect areas below the bridge and as directed.

632.04 Method of Measureme nt.

The Engineer will measure acceptably completed work by the square yard based on planned quantity for Class A and measured quantity for Class B.

632.05 Basis of Payment .
